description Product Description

Used as a key reagent in bioconjugation processes, it facilitates the coupling of biomolecules such as proteins, peptides, and antibodies with other molecules or surfaces. Commonly employed in the preparation of affinity chromatography resins, it helps immobilize ligands onto solid supports for protein purification. It is also utilized in the synthesis of active esters for peptide coupling reactions, enhancing the efficiency of amide bond formation. In diagnostic applications, it aids in the labeling of antibodies and proteins with fluorescent dyes or other markers for detection and imaging. Additionally, it plays a role in crosslinking reactions for studying protein-protein interactions and in the development of drug delivery systems.
